Identifying the direct lineage of Bui Thi Xuan’s fighting style has proven challenging. Unlike many martial arts lineages, which are meticulously documented through generations of teachers and students, the historical record on Xuan’s specific training is fragmented. I believe this is, in part, due to the turbulent times in which she lived. War and political upheaval often disrupted traditional systems of knowledge transmission. It is more likely that Xuan’s style was an amalgamation of various influences, adapted and refined to suit her own physical attributes and strategic mindset. Perhaps she drew inspiration from indigenous fighting methods, elements of classical Chinese martial arts that had permeated Vietnam, or even techniques learned from traveling performers and soldiers. The Role of Women in Vietnamese Martial Arts History

Often overlooked in historical narratives is the significant role women played in the development and preservation of martial arts traditions. While societal norms often restricted women’s participation in public life, martial arts provided a means of self-defense, empowerment, and even social mobility. It is plausible that Bui Thi Xuan learned from female masters who had inherited secret family styles or adapted existing techniques for women’s specific needs. Consider the societal pressures of the time, where women’s safety was often precarious. The ability to defend oneself was not just a skill; it was a necessity.
